Blockchains for Transactive Energy Systems: Opportunities, Challenges, and Approaches
Published in IEEE Computer, Vol. 53, No. 9, pp. 66-76, 2020
Abstract
The emergence of blockchains and smart contracts has renewed interest in electrical cyberphysical systems, especially transactive energy systems. To address the associated challenges, we present TRANSAX, a blockchain-based transactive energy system that provides an efficient, safe, and privacy-preserving market built on smart contracts.
